**WaveGlint Environments**

Welcome aboard. WaveGlint renders audio waveform previews for the Chorusline upload pipeline and runs in three environments: dev, staging, and production. Dev uses synthetic audio fixtures; staging mirrors production traffic at one-tenth volume; production serves live uploads from the Tessandra region cluster. Each environment differs only in resource limits and rendering concurrency — the code paths are identical. Before making any changes, familiarize yourself with the staging environment's settings, shown below.

service settings:
ralael:
  pin: 7453
  tenant: zorath
  seal: seal_087806e4
  metrics_host: metrics.ralael.paliqworks.example
  standby_team: fraath
  escalation: praok-istiel
  nonce: 10e083

# Undo/redo settings for the Sketchloom diagram editor.
# The history stack keeps 200 steps per canvas by default; raising this
# increases memory use roughly linearly, so advise customers carefully.
# Grouped operations (multi-node drags) count as a single step, while
# connector reroutes are recorded individually. If a customer reports
# lost undo history after a crash, check whether persistence was enabled,
# since persisted histories are written to the session store reachable
# via the connection string on the next line.

database URL for hawip-kagap: redis://rusok_svc:bMCaqek7MRWIOJ@db-8501.zarqeltech.corp:5432/sileth

Following the year-end stock review at the Marwick distribution centre, we are recording a write-down of aged Kestrel 400 components. Demand for the legacy model fell faster than forecast after the Kestrel 500 launch, leaving roughly fourteen weeks of excess stock with limited resale value. The charge will be reflected in this quarter's results and has been reviewed with our auditors. Procurement schedules have been revised to prevent recurrence. A confidential note on related business plans is appended below.

board note of yageg-yadug: The northern region missed its Framir quota by 13.1 percent last quarter. Lamathek Freight plans to raise the Quenael list price by 30.2 percent in March. The pricing group signed off on a budget of $133.5 million for Project Novok. The renewal with Gilethek Foods closes at $60.0 million a year, 2.7 percent above the last contract.